A woman was sentenced to five years in prison for embezzling $15 million from a Greenwich real estate firm where she worked and funneling the money to her husband’s construction company in New York.
Ilona Muldoon, a former resident of Chappaqua, N.Y., who now lives in Abbeville, S.C., pleaded guilty to embezzling from Bourke and Matthews Management Co. Inc. and other B&M entities.
Her husband Theodore J. Muldoon III was the owner of Hudson Canyon Construction Inc. of Millwood, N.Y., whose projects have included a Lowe’s Home Center in Newburgh, N.Y., and dredging at Philipsburg Manor in Sleepy Hollow, N.Y.
According to U.S. Attorney Kevin O’Connor, Muldoon admitted to preparing checks that were signed by B&M’s owner, then deposited the checks to cover expenses racked up by the couple and Hudson Canyon Construction.
